What Is Two-Factor Authentication and Why Should You Care?

Two-factor authentication, often called 2FA, is a security method that requires a second verification step when logging into systems, software, or platforms. 

Instead of just asking for a password, it also asks for something only the user has: 

  • A code sent via text or app 
  • A security token 
  • A biometric scan like a fingerprint 

If someone guesses or steals your password, they still cannot access your system without that second factor. 

It is a simple barrier that stops most cyberattacks in their tracks. 

Yet many businesses still rely solely on usernames and passwords. The result? Unlocked systems, breached data, and the cost of cleaning up after a preventable disaster.

Real Business, Real Breach: The Cost of Doing Nothing

A Leeds-based consulting firm ignored 2FA, trusting staff to create strong passwords. One morning, a team member received an email that appeared to come from a known supplier. They clicked. A fake login page captured their details. 

In less than an hour, the attacker accessed company files, sent emails to clients, and downloaded confidential data. The damage was done before anyone realised what had happened. 

If two-factor authentication had been in place, the login attempt would have failed. The breach could have been blocked instantly.

The Excuses That Put Businesses in Danger

Why do businesses skip 2FA, even when they know the risks? 

Here are the common reasons: 

  • “It will slow down the team” 
  • “We’re too small to be a target” 
  • “Setting it up sounds too technical” 
  • “We trust our staff” 

The reality? 

  • Most users adapt to 2FA in under a week 
  • Small businesses are more likely to be targeted because they are easier to breach 
  • Setup is straightforward with the help of managed IT support in Leeds 
  • Human error is still the number one cause of breaches 

No matter how good your password policy is, it is not enough anymore. Threats have evolved, and your security needs to keep up.
